Abstract :
The authors talk about the last achievements with designing the cyclotron protective device (CPD) having a recovery time not more then 20 to 30 ns. The combination of CPD with low noise amplifier (LNA) is named as cyclotron protected complex amplifier (CPCA). It is concluded that increasing the frequency band of 3 cm wavelength CPD in twice is very important stage of development for present-day radar systems.
